Different Types of Spirit Levels and Their Uses in Construction and DIY Projects


Understanding Spirit Level Types A Comprehensive Guide


When it comes to ensuring precision in construction and carpentry, the spirit level stands as an indispensable tool. A spirit level, also known as a bubble level, is designed to indicate whether a surface is horizontal (level) or vertical (plumb). While the principle behind this tool remains consistent, various types of spirit levels cater to different needs and applications. In this article, we’ll explore the different types of spirit levels, their features, and the best use cases for each.


1. Traditional Spirit Levels


The most common form of spirit level is the traditional bubble level, typically made of a rectangular or cylindrical body with one or more vials. Each vial is filled with a clear liquid and contains a bubble; when the bubble is centered between the two lines in the vial, the tool indicates that the surface is perfectly level. Traditional spirit levels are available in various lengths, usually ranging from 12 inches to over 6 feet, making them versatile for both small-scale projects and larger constructions.


Pros - Durable and cost-effective - Easy to use - Requires no power source


Cons - Limited to basic leveling tasks - Can be affected by temperature changes


2. Rotary Laser Levels


Rotary laser levels are advanced tools that provide a 360-degree reference line for leveling. This type of spirit level emits a laser beam that rotates, creating a level line around a room. They are especially useful for large areas where traditional levels might fall short.


Pros - Ideal for large projects like landscaping and interior renovations - Highly accurate over considerable distances - Often features self-leveling capabilities


Cons - More expensive than traditional levels - Requires battery power or an external power source


3. Digital Spirit Levels


Digital spirit levels have gained popularity for their ease of use and added features. These levels provide a digital readout of the angle, making it easy to achieve precise measurements. Some models also include features like an inclinometer, allowing users to determine the slope of a surface rather than just its level.

Pros - Provides precise digital readings - May include additional features like angles and slopes - Easy to read in diverse lighting conditions


Cons - More expensive than traditional models - Requires batteries and can be more fragile


4. Torpedo Levels


Torpedo levels are compact and ideal for tight spaces, typically measuring around 9 to 12 inches in length. Their design allows for easy handling and is perfect for tasks where a full-sized level is impractical, such as plumbing pipe installations or electrical work.


Pros - Portable and easy to store - Ideal for small-scale applications - Comes with built-in magnetic features for hands-free use


Cons - Limited measuring length - Less suitable for larger projects


5. Line Levels


Line levels are simpler devices, designed to be used with a string line. They consist of a small bubble level encased in a plastic or metal casing. Nail the string at two points, then attach the line level to ensure that the string is level.


Pros - Inexpensive and lightweight - Ideal for grading and fencing tasks - Simple and straightforward to use


Cons - Not suitable for all leveling tasks - Requires additional setup


Conclusion


Choosing the right spirit level for your project is crucial for achieving accuracy and efficiency. From traditional bubble levels to sophisticated digital and rotary laser levels, understanding the different types available will help you select the best tool for your needs. Each type has its unique set of features, advantages, and disadvantages, so it is essential to consider the specific requirements of your project before making a decision. With the right spirit level in hand, you can ensure that your work is precise and professional, laying the groundwork for a successful construction or installation job.
